My daughter graduated high school and will leave next month for college 1,400 miles away. And since I celebrated a milestone birthday this month, we decide that instead of our annual mother-daughter trip to Seaside, Oregon, we will do a road trip all the way down the west coast from Seattle to Los Angeles, including Seaside as one of our stops. A total of 1,300 miles down the coast, but we will take 8 days to get to Long Beach, CA, then spend some time in Southern California before making our way back home.

Here is our itinerary:

  • 2 nights in Seaside, OR (4 hour drive from Seattle)
  • 1 night in Brookings, OR (southern most town on the Oregon coast, 7 hour drive from Seaside)
  • 2 nights in San Francisco, CA (7 hour drive from Brookings)
  • 1 night in Cambria, CA (on the coast south of San Simeon, 4 hour drive from San Francisco – we went Hwy 101 because Hwy 1 was closed)
  • 1 night in Santa Monica, CA (4 hour drive from Cambria)
  • 2 nights in Avalon on Catalina Island (ferry from Long Beach)
  • 3 nights in Anaheim (to be at Disneyland on it’s 70th birthday)
  • 2 nights in Studio City (to be in walking distance of Universal Studios, about an hour drive from Anaheim)
  • 1 night in Paso Robles (3 hour drive from Studio City)
  • Instead of stopping between Paso Robles and home, we decided to drive straight through in one day, a 15 hour drive
